Adaptive ANN-PSO algorithm on tensile stress prediction for the dissimilar FSW butt joints of AA6061- AZ61 alloy
Abstract
The dissimilar AA6061 and AZ 61 of respective Aluminium and Magnesium grade were joined using friction1stir1welding by changing the weld transverse speed, axial1load and rotational1speed. A numerical model was created by insisting the Response Surface Methodology (RSM) with aid of design expert software for predicting the tensile stress. The weld parameters were revised for attaining the peak value of the tensile stress by implementing the adaptive algorithm of ANN with PSO. The optimization work is focused to find the maximum tensile stress for the specific weld parameters for the butt joint of AA6061 - AZ61. The numerical prediction for tensile strength by adaptive ANN-PSO is in close agreement with experimental values.
